python3-coverage: upgrade 7.8.2 -> 7.9.1
Changelog:
===========
- The "no-ctracer" warning is not issued for Python pre-release versions.
  Coverage doesn't ship compiled wheels for those versions, so this was far too noisy.
- On Python 3.14+, the "sysmon" core is now the default if it's supported for
  your configuration. Plugins and dynamic contexts are still not supported with it.
- Added a [run] core configuration setting to specify the measurement core,
  which was previously only available through the COVERAGE_CORE environment variable.
- Fixed incorrect rendering of f-strings with doubled braces
- If the C tracer core can't be imported, a warning ("no-ctracer") is issued with the reason.
- The C tracer core extension module now conforms to PEP 489
- Fixed a "ValueError: min() arg is an empty sequence" error

meta-python

Introduction

This layer is intended to be the home of python modules for OpenEmbedded.

Dependencies

The meta-python layer depends on:

URI: git://git.openembedded.org/openembedded-core
layers: meta
branch: master

URI: git://git.openembedded.org/meta-openembedded
layers: meta-oe
branch: master

Contributing

The meta-openembedded mailinglist (openembedded-devel@lists.openembedded.org) is used for questions, comments and patch review. It is subscriber only, so please register before posting.

Send pull requests to openembedded-devel@lists.openembedded.org with '[meta-python]' in the subject.

When sending single patches, please use something like: git send-email -M -1 --to=openembedded-devel@lists.openembedded.org --subject-prefix='meta-python][PATCH'
